CBT is a form of psychological therapy with a range of approaches that share a common underpinning model of the importance of cognition and behaviour in alleviating psychological distress. This book gives an overview of what CBT is, what it does, when it can be used, and the ways in which the field can adapt to meet future challenges.

  • Author: Freda McManus
  • Publisher: Oxford University Press
  • Published: 2022
  • Pages: 169
  • ISBN-13: 9780198755272
